No athlete entered the Olympics with more pressure on him than Sydney Crosby. That may have been a room full of all-stars and hall of famers, but all eyes and the weight of an entire nation were on the ‘Next One.’ So it was only fitting he was the one to rip the American’s hearts out with the game winner in O.T. yesterday.
Never mind that the guy really had done anything in two games, and missed a breakaway late that could have iced it for the Canadians. It didn’t matter! It never does with the prodigies. They’ll go a game or two or a month without doing anything and then make the biggest play imaginable in one of the biggest moments ever. That’s what makes them who they are. And that’s what Crosby did.
No one has ever had more hype and more pressure than “Sid the Kid”. And not only has he lived up to it, he’s exceeded it. The guy has won a Stanley Cup and a Gold Medal in the last 7 months alone. And not only is he still just 22…it’s a scary 22. He’s way ahead, for instance of where Mario Lemieux was when he was 22. Mario certainly didn’t have Sid’s resume then, and he wasn’t the leader.
